AI Summary
-
Appropriates $118,209,000 from the State Gaming Fund for fiscal year 2026-2027: $1,776,000 to the Attorney General, $8,434,000 to the Department of Revenue, $44,442,000 to Pennsylvania State Police, and $63,557,000 to the Pennsylvania Gaming Control Board for gaming regulation and enforcement
-
Appropriates $430,000 from the Fantasy Contest Fund: $280,000 to the Gaming Control Board and $150,000 to the Department of Revenue for fantasy sports contest regulation
-
Appropriates $43,725,000 from the Video Gaming Fund: $18,475,000 to the Gaming Control Board (including $18,000,000 for skill games administration) and $25,250,000 to the Department of Revenue (including $25,000,000 for skill games operations)
-
Prohibits the State Treasurer, Secretary of the Budget, Secretary of Revenue, or Gaming Control Board from transferring money within or between the appropriations from these three funds
-
Takes effect July 1, 2026, and also covers payment of bills remaining unpaid from the fiscal year ending June 30, 2026
Legislative Description
Making appropriations from the restricted revenue accounts within the State Gaming Fund and from the restricted revenue accounts within the Fantasy Contest Fund and Video Gaming Fund to the Attorney General, the Department of Revenue, the Pennsylvania State Police and the Pennsylvania Gaming Control Board for the fiscal year beginning July 1, 2026, to June 30, 2027, and for the payment of bills incurred and remaining unpaid at the close of the fiscal year ending June 30, 2026.
